Joseph Mariani serves as a Senior Resident Director and Financial Advisor with Merrill Lynch Wealth Management. He specializes in capital preservation and growth strategies, including wealth management services, asset allocation, investment selection, options and hedging, and income tax minimization for individuals and business owners. He also focuses on asset management by utilizing top managers globally. His client focus areas include divorce transition planning, executive compensation, family wealth management strategies, legacy planning, liquidity management, managing new wealth, personal retirement planning, and small business strategies. Joe graduated from Providence College in 1989 with a Bachelor's degree in Political Science. He began his career as a Naval Aviator, flying two different carrier-based aircraft before transitioning to Merrill Lynch Wealth Management. In 2007, he earned the Chartered Retirement Planning Counselor (CRPC) designation, and he also holds the CERTIFIED PLAN FIDUCIARY ADVISOR (CPFA), Personal Investment Advisor (PIA), and Retirement Benefits Consultant (RBC) credentials. He has been named to the Forbes "Best-in-State Wealth Advisors" list multiple times from 2019 through 2025 and is a member of the McBride Mariani Group, which was recognized on the Forbes "Best-in-State Wealth Management Teams" list. Joe is involved in his community through participation in organizations such as the Veterans of Foreign Wars (VFW) and American Legion. He volunteers with the Waterford American Legion Baseball and serves on the Mitchell College Board of Trustees. He resides in Waterford, Connecticut with his wife, Gwen, and their two sons, Joe and Nicholas. His personal interests include baseball, cooking, and skiing.
